Transaction 10029331ee803658088c0366b7bd5d089ba3b51d4c7845fd7e37875f7f44ed3b
3 Input
2 Outputs
- 10029331ee803658088c0366b7bd5d089ba3b51d4c7845fd7e37875f7f44ed3b:0
- 10029331ee803658088c0366b7bd5d089ba3b51d4c7845fd7e37875f7f44ed3b:1
value 5982574
address 3KezwVB4NYhhLUQpXSDhpbeJcyHuEJHiKp
value 884390
address 1FgUnFi15WbJN66E6XAgteufw2JkBZtgsM